Verdict

Albany, NY offers better overall compensation for paralegals, winning 3 out of 4 metrics compared to North Tonawanda.

The salary gap between Albany and North Tonawanda is $3,080 (5.16%). Albany's median is -3.51% compared to the US national median of $65,097.

Salary Range Comparison

The full salary range (10th to 90th percentile) in Albany spans $35,266,North Tonawanda spans $47,668. North Tonawanda has a wider pay range, suggesting more variation in pay between entry-level and experienced paralegals.

Cost-of-Living Adjusted Comparison

After cost-of-living adjustment, Albany ($63,084 effective) pays 22.41% more than North Tonawanda ($51,536 effective).

Albany
Nominal: $62,810
CoL Index: 99.566
Adjusted: $63,084
North Tonawanda
Nominal: $59,730
CoL Index: 115.9
Adjusted: $51,536

Cost-of-living adjustment: salary × (100 / CoL index). Index of 100 = national average.
